Which technology is best for solar power & storage in metro rail systems?

Fig 17. Sensitivity analysis. According to the analysis, monocrystalline panels and lithium-ion batteries are the most effective technologies for harnessing solar power and storage in metro rail systems. Hybrid grid install approaches are optimized for energy independence versus cost, achieving a 90% reduction in grid reliance.

How do energy storage systems help reduce railway energy consumption?

Energy storage systems help reduce railway energy consumption by utilising regenerative energy generatedfrom braking trains. With various energy storage technologies available, analysing their features is essential for finding the best applications.
